    The glassmaking tradition in Burgundy has its roots in the Middle Ages. At this time, the region began to establish foundries and glassworks that contributed not only to the local economy but also to the region’s artistic influence. The creation of the first glassworks in strategic locations was a response to the growing demand for glass, both for domestic use and for religious decorations.

    The Beginnings of Glassmaking

    The first workshops developed around abundant natural resources, such as wood, and access to high-quality silica sand, ideal for glassmaking. Thus, passionate artisans began to master the art of glassblowing and produce iconic pieces. The results were visible in churches and public buildings, where Burgundy glass gained a prominent place.

    Baccarat: an icon of luxury

    Founded in 1764, the Baccarat crystal factory is synonymous with luxury and perfection. Its products range from vases to bowls, all adorned with fine and refined details. The techniques used are the result of centuries of expertise. With the Baccarat brand, glassware becomes not just a utilitarian object, but a true work of art to be displayed.

    Saint-Louis and the Art of Crystal

    Equally precious, the Saint-Louis crystal factory, founded in 1767, never ceases to amaze with its ingenuity. The artisans create pieces of unparalleled luminosity, combining traditional knowledge and innovation.     The blowing technique involves injecting air into a mass of molten glass to form a bulb. This delicate process requires unparalleled expertise, a perfect synchronization between manual skill and artistic flair. Glass cutting, on the other hand, allows for the sculpting of complex patterns, creating reflections that enhance each piece.

    Quality Materials

    Some of the most beautiful pieces come from the combination of rare materials. Glassmakers carefully select silica sand, soda ash, and metal oxides to achieve the desired color and transparency. They also master the dosage, guaranteeing ever more brilliant results.
